Do You Suffer from White Coat Hypertension?

White Coat Hypertension Explained

White coat hypertension is a condition that not all medical professionals can agree on. Some physicians feel that white coat hypertension is a real and legitimate concern while others feel that you should try to monitor blood pressure in circumstances that mimic everyday life. Good News for High Blood Pressure Sufferers

High Blood Pressure and Whey Proteins

A recent study shows hope that a specific whey protein can help lower blood pressure in individuals suffering from hypertension. Researchers at the University of Minnesota looked at how a 20-gram supplement containing whey protein affected the blood pressure of research participants.
